From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mail-ee0-f49.google.com ([74.125.83.49]:46573 "EHLO mail-ee0-f49.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1754808Ab3CTJJ7 (ORCPT ); Wed, 20 Mar 2013 05:09:59 -0400 Received: by mail-ee0-f49.google.com with SMTP id d41so672713eek.22 for ; Wed, 20 Mar 2013 02:09:57 -0700 (PDT) Message-ID: <51497CE2.308@statystyka.net> Date: Wed, 20 Mar 2013 10:09:54 +0100 From: Adam Ryczkowski MIME-Version: 1.0 To: linux-btrfs@vger.kernel.org Subject: Problem with building instructions for btrfs-tools in https://btrfs.wiki.kernel.org/index.php/Btrfs_source_repositories Content-Type: text/plain; charset=ISO-8859-1; format=flowed Sender: linux-btrfs-owner@vger.kernel.org List-ID: There is a missing dependency: liblzo2-dev Without it, the make fails with: ~/tmp$ git clone git://git.kernel.org/pub/scm/linux/kernel/git/mason/btrfs-progs.git ~/tmp$ cd btrfs-progs ~/tmp/btrfs-progs$ sudo apt-get install uuid-dev libattr1-dev zlib 1g-dev libacl1-dev e2fslibs-dev libblkid-dev ~/tmp/btrfs-progs$ make [CC] ctree.o [CC] disk-io.o [CC] radix-tree.o [CC] extent-tree.o [CC] print-tree.o [CC] root-tree.o [CC] dir-item.o [CC] file-item.o [CC] inode-item.o [CC] inode-map.o [CC] extent-cache.o [CC] extent_io.o [CC] volumes.o [CC] utils.o [CC] btrfs-list.o [CC] repair.o [CC] send-stream.o [CC] send-utils.o [CC] qgroup.o [CC] raid6.o [CC] rbtree.o [CC] crc32c.o [LN] libbtrfs.so.0 [LN] libbtrfs.so [LD] libbtrfs.so.0.1 /usr/bin/ld: cannot find -llzo2 collect2: error: ld returned 1 exit status make: *** [libbtrfs.so.0.1] Error 1 I suggest to make amendment to the wiki and add a "liblzo2-dev" to the apt-get line for Ubuntu/Debian. -- Adam Ryczkowski +48505919892 Skype:sisteczko